WebApr 5, 2024 · A student’s dependency status can have a big impact on what type of financial aid they will be eligible for. Regardless of whether a parent claims you as a dependent on their IRS tax form, most students will be considered dependent on the FAFSA. Relatives who qualify as dependents If you don’t have a child that qualifies as a dependent, you may still have someone in your life who is eligible, assuming you provide more than half of their financial support. chinese black pepper sauce recipeWebJun 4, 2024 · There are two different purpose, for taxes, in student status: 1. You must be full time, for parts of a least 5 calendar months to qualify as a "Qualifying Child" dependent. 2. You must be, at least, half time to qualify for the certain tax benefits, mainly the American Opportunity credit.
